Output d9193476c8baafc1fcb86d50fd853f8865406feaeb05df3d49849a0421db69f6:1

value
139868409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ccb3e978141ccceb2553e59d35a671c6e89e06e3 OP_EQUAL
address
3LMPJBU3TDcmvpr2spYZJ1QzPwS1Dn41HG
transaction
d9193476c8baafc1fcb86d50fd853f8865406feaeb05df3d49849a0421db69f6
spent
true